02 · A planning sequence, not a universal checklist

Move from the proposed role to a documented local workforce file

National contract and social-insurance rules come first. Xiamen matters when payroll, social insurance, arbitration, court practice or local authority process changes the next move.

  1. 01

    Identify the employer and role

    Confirm the employing entity, workplace, reporting line, duties, authority and any group-company involvement.

  2. 02

    Check eligibility and written terms

    Plan worker eligibility, contract timing, mandatory terms, probation, policies and required onboarding records.

  3. 03

    Operate payroll and Xiamen workforce controls

    Maintain pay, working time, leave, social insurance, performance, discipline and change records.

  4. 04

    Manage change events carefully

    Identify the event, contract and policy basis, evidence, consultation, notice and local procedural questions.

  5. 05

    Prepare separation records and shortlist counsel

    Preserve contracts, policies, notices, payroll and communications, then match Xiamen counsel to the same route.

03 · FAQ

Common questions about Xiamen employment and labor

Quick answers for foreign nationals and companies. Rules vary by forum and change over time.

How are labor disputes usually resolved in Xiamen?

Most contested terminations and wage claims start in labor arbitration before court. Plan negotiation, hearing prep, and possible appeal—not a single meeting.

Can we copy national template contracts only?

Templates help, but overtime models, handbooks, and bilingual controls still need local review for enforceability.

Should group HR in Fuzhou run Xiamen exits remotely?

Policy can be centralized; hearings and evidence still need Xiamen-capable counsel and local files.
